gpt4 book ai didi

tensorflow - 使用 tf.contrib.layers.fully_connected 在 TensorFlow 中进行正则化

转载 作者:行者123 更新时间:2023-12-04 01:29:51 24 4
gpt4 key购买 nike

fully_connected有一个名为 weights_regularizer 的命名参数接受 tf.contrib.layers 提供的正则化器,但是不清楚训练器是否能够找到这些正则化损失张量,或者我们是否必须手动将它们添加到总损失中。

有人可以提供一个使用 fully_connected 进行正则化的例子吗? ?

最佳答案

正则化器的输出被添加到一个名为 REGULARIZATION_LOSSES 的集合中。 (该层使用正则化器调用 model_variable)。

你必须添加REGULARIZATION_LOSSES的内容到你自己的损失。获取 REGULARIZATION_LOSSES 中的所有张量收藏、使用 tf.get_collection(tf.GraphKeys.REGULARIZATION_LOSSES) .

关于tensorflow - 使用 tf.contrib.layers.fully_connected 在 TensorFlow 中进行正则化,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38545619/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com